connect thanos-query in the ops environment to thanos-sidecar and thanos-store in customersdot environments
In https://gitlab.com/gitlab-com/gl-infra/infrastructure/-/issues/14621 we are setting up monitoring for the customersdot environments. As part of this effort, thanos-store will be deployed to the relevant GKE clusters here: https://gitlab.com/gitlab-com/gl-infra/infrastructure/-/issues/15169 . Once thanos-store is deployed, we should connect it to thanos-query in the ops environment. In addition, we should also connect thanos-query to thanos-sidecar.
